Background
When the equipment moves, the current collector runs synchronously with the equipment and takes power from the conductor at any time to supply power to the equipment so that the equipment can continue to move. The assembly of these conductors and current collectors is known as a trolley line.
The working conditions of cleaning, such as dirty surface, electric corrosion and the like of the trolley line, which occur in the using process of the trolley line.
At present, cleaning of the sliding contact line mainly depends on manual cleaning, a handheld grinding machine is adopted to manually grind dirty parts of the sliding contact line, and the method is low in efficiency, poor in grinding effect and easy to damage the sliding contact line, so that the function failure of the sliding contact line is caused.

Referring to fig. 1 to 4, an embodiment of the present invention provides a wiping line cleaning apparatus, including:
a main body frame 1, on which a running mechanism 4 is arranged;
multiunit cleaning device 2, every group cleaning device 2 all include the unit 21 that cleans that a actuating mechanism 22 and two intervals set up, and on main body frame 1 was located to actuating mechanism 22, every cleaned unit 21 all included:
a support mechanism 211 provided on the main body frame 1,
a grinding member 212 provided on the support mechanism 211,
a transmission mechanism 213 provided on the support mechanism 211 for transmitting the power of the drive mechanism 22 to the polishing member 212; and
and a current collecting mechanism 3 provided on the main body frame 1 and electrically connected to the trolley wire.
When the trolley wire cleaning apparatus is used, the main body frame 1 is attached to a guide rail of a trolley wire system via the traveling mechanism 4. The current collecting mechanism 3 is brought into contact with a set of trolley wires, and electric power is taken from the contact wires to supply the electric power to the driving mechanism 22. The driving mechanism 22 drives the polishing member 212 to clean the trolley wire through the transmission mechanism 213. And the walking mechanism 4 can realize the simultaneous polishing and walking. The equipment improves the cleaning efficiency of the cloud point on the surface of the sliding contact line, reduces the maintenance cost, ensures the cleaning effect of the sliding contact line through mechanical cleaning, and increases the stability of the sliding contact line in work.
In this embodiment, the main body frame 1 is a frame structure formed by welding angle steels, and provides mounting positions for the cleaning device 2 and the current collecting mechanism 3, so that the cleaning device and the current collecting mechanism are integrated together, and the stability of the equipment is improved. The wiping line cleaning equipment comprises two groups of cleaning devices 2 which clean two groups of wiping lines simultaneously. The polishing member 212 is a polishing wheel, and cleans the trolley line in a friction manner. The driving mechanism 22 is a motor for driving the grinding member 212 to rotate through the transmission mechanism 213.
Preferably, the supporting mechanism 211 includes: one end of the supporting frame 2111 is rotatably connected to the main body frame 1, and the other end is movably connected to the polishing member 212. The device also comprises a limiting frame 2112 which is arranged on the main body frame 1 and used for limiting the rotation angle of the supporting frame 2111. The device also comprises a spring 2113, one end of which is fixed on the main body frame 1, the other end is fixed on the supporting frame 2111, and the spring 2113 is used for leading the supporting frame 2111 to be clung to the spacing frame 2112.
In this embodiment, the supporting mechanism 211 is a resilient mechanism consisting of the supporting frame 2111, the limiting frame 2112 and the spring 2113, so that the cleaning unit 21 has a flexible contact margin with some resilience during polishing, and the grinding element 212 or the supporting mechanism 211 is prevented from being damaged due to rigid contact with the points when the cleaning unit encounters the respective protrusions and the sliding contact line joints during polishing.
Preferably, the supporting mechanism 211 includes a limiting hanging rack 2114, one end of which is arranged on the main body frame 1, the other end of which is provided with a hook, the supporting rack 2111 is provided with a hanging bolt matched with the hook, and the cleaning unit 21 includes a first state and a second state:
when the cleaning unit 21 is in the first state, the hook is separated from the hanging bolt, and the supporting frame 2111 is tightly attached to the limiting frame 2112;
when the cleaning unit 21 is in the second state, the hook is hung on the hanging bolt, and the supporting frame 2111 is separated from the limiting frame 2112.
In the field application process, due to different use environments, a certain trolley line is very clean and does not need to be cleaned, or a certain trolley line is just replaced and is very clean and does not need to be cleaned. At this time, the hook of the cleaning unit 21 corresponding to the slide wire may be hooked on the hook bolt, and the supporting frame 2111 is separated from the limiting frame 2112, so that the cleaning unit 21 is in the second state, i.e., the non-operating state. The hooks and the hanging pins of the other cleaning units 21 are separated, and the supporting frame 2111 is tightly attached to the limiting frame 2112, so that the cleaning unit 21 is in the first state, i.e., the use state.
Preferably, the running gear 4 comprises:
a support wheel 41 vertically provided on the main body frame 1 for supporting the main body frame 1;
and the limiting wheel 42 is horizontally arranged on the main body frame 1 and is used for adjusting the verticality of the main body frame 1.
In the present embodiment, the support wheels 41 are used to support the weight of the entire main body frame 1, so that the main body frame 41 can travel. The limiting wheel 42 is matched with a support frame on the trolley line system to limit the position of the main body frame 1, and the verticality of the main body frame 1 can be adjusted.
Preferably, the limiting wheel 42 comprises an upper limiting wheel 421 and a lower limiting wheel 422, the lower limiting wheel 422 is arranged at the lower part of the main body frame 1, the upper part of the main body frame 1 is provided with a long round hole for installing the upper limiting wheel 421, and the position of the upper limiting wheel 421 is adjusted through the long round hole and is matched with the lower limiting wheel 422 to adjust the verticality of the main body frame 1.
In this embodiment, the lower limiting wheel 422 abuts against the support frame on the trolley line system, and the position of the upper limiting wheel 421 is adjusted through the oblong hole, so that the perpendicularity of the main body frame 1 can be adjusted, the polishing member 212 clings to the trolley line, and the trolley line can be polished better.
Preferably, the trolley line cleaning apparatus further comprises a control box 5, the control box 5 being used to control the operation of the cleaning device 2. In this embodiment, the control box 5 is used for controlling the start and stop of the driving device, and can timely control the driving mechanism 22 to stop working when the grinding member 212 is clamped, so as to protect the motor and avoid the motor from being burnt out.
Preferably, the trolley line cleaning apparatus further comprises a speed detection mechanism 6 for detecting the operating speed of the apparatus and transmitting a detected speed signal to the control box 5.
The speed detection mechanism 6 can monitor the advancing speed of the cleaning equipment in real time when the cleaning equipment is in advancing operation, and collects the speed signal of the cleaning equipment in real time so as to judge whether the advancing speed of the cleaning equipment is normal or not, and can give an alarm when the speed is too high or too low and stop the equipment through the control box 5, so that the function of protecting a trolley line is achieved.
Preferably, the transmission mechanism 213 comprises: and a transmission shaft 2131 which is in transmission connection with the drive mechanism 22 through a belt. Also included is a pulley 2132 which is drivingly connected to a drive shaft 2131 via a belt 2133 and drivingly connected to the sanding element 212. The driving mechanism 22 rotates through a belt 2133 driving shaft 2131, the driving shaft 2131 drives a belt pulley 2132 to rotate, and the belt pulley 2132 drives the polishing piece 212 to rotate, so that the polishing trolley line is polished.
Preferably, the current collecting mechanism 3 includes: the resilient support 31 is provided at one end thereof to the main body frame 1. And the current collecting brush 32 is arranged at the other end of the rebound bracket 31 and is used for being electrically connected with the trolley line. The design can make the current collecting mechanism 3 more smooth when contacting with the trolley wire, and avoid rigid contact at the joint of the two trolley wires.
Preferably, the bottom of the main body frame 1 is provided with a sliding wheel 7. The trolley line cleaning equipment can be conveniently carried when the trolley line cleaning equipment does not work, the trolley line cleaning equipment can be pushed to walk, and time and labor are saved.
